数据编程属于什么学科

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数据编程属于计算机科学中的一个学科。计算机科学是研究计算机系统、算法设计与优化以及计算机程序设计与开发的学科。数据编程是计算机科学中的一个分支,它主要关注处理和分析大量数据的方法和技术。

    在数据编程中,有几个重要的概念和技术。首先是数据结构,它是组织和存储数据的方式。数据结构的选择会直接影响到数据的访问效率和操作的方便性。常见的数据结构有数组、链表、栈、队列、树、图等。

    其次是算法,它是解决特定问题的步骤和规划。在数据编程中,人们通过设计和实现各种算法来分析和处理数据。这些算法可以包括排序、搜索、图算法、动态规划等。算法的选择和设计对于提高数据编程的效率和准确性非常重要。

    此外,数据编程还涉及到数据库的设计和管理。数据库是用于存储和管理大量结构化数据的软件系统。数据编程中的数据库管理涉及到数据模型设计、查询语言编写、索引优化、事务管理等方面。

    另外,数据编程还可以涉及到数据挖掘和机器学习等领域。数据挖掘是通过分析大量数据来发现模式和关联性,以帮助人们做出决策。机器学习是通过利用数据和统计分析来让计算机系统具有学习和自我优化的能力。

    总而言之,数据编程是计算机科学中的一个重要学科,它涉及到数据结构、算法、数据库管理和数据挖掘等技术和概念。通过数据编程,人们可以更有效地处理和分析大量的数据,为数据驱动的决策和创新提供支持。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数据编程通常属于计算机科学的学科范畴。数据编程主要涉及处理和分析数据的技术和方法,通过编写程序来实现数据的获取、存储、处理和可视化。它结合了数据科学、机器学习和软件工程等多个领域的知识和技术。

    以下是关于数据编程属于什么学科的几个方面:

    1. 计算机科学:数据编程是计算机科学的一个重要分支。它借助计算机技术和算法来处理和分析数据,实现数据的提取、转换、加载和可视化等操作。计算机科学的基本原理和编程技术是进行数据编程的基础。

    2. 数据科学:数据编程是数据科学的一个重要组成部分。数据科学致力于从大数据中提取有价值的信息和知识,并利用这些信息进行数据驱动的决策和预测。数据编程通过编写程序和算法来实现数据的处理和分析,帮助数据科学家更有效地进行数据挖掘和分析。

    3. 数据库管理:数据编程涉及数据库管理的技术。数据库是存储和管理数据的关键组件,数据编程通过编写SQL语句和数据库操作命令来对数据进行查询、插入、更新和删除。数据库管理的知识和技术对于数据编程的实施至关重要。

    4. 机器学习:数据编程与机器学习密切相关。机器学习是让计算机通过学习从数据中提取模式和规律,来实现自主的决策和预测。数据编程通过编写机器学习算法和模型来对数据进行训练和预测,实现自动化的数据分析和模式识别。

    5. 软件工程:数据编程涉及软件工程的方法和技术。编写数据程序需要具备良好的软件工程实践,包括模块化设计、代码重用、测试和调试等。数据编程者需要具备良好的软件开发技能,以确保编写出高效、可靠和可维护的数据程序。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数据编程属于计算机科学领域的一个重要分支,主要涉及数据处理、分析和可视化的编程技术。它综合了计算机科学、数学、统计学和领域知识等多个学科的知识,旨在通过编程技术来处理和分析各种类型和规模的数据,从而为决策和问题解决提供支持。

    数据编程可以应用于多个领域,包括商业、科学、医疗、金融等。在商业领域中,数据编程常用于市场调研、销售预测、客户分析等,帮助企业做出更加明智的决策。在科学领域中,数据编程常用于实验数据处理、模拟和建模等,帮助科学家更好地理解和解释自然现象。在医疗领域中,数据编程可以用于疾病诊断、药物研发等,提供更加准确和个性化的医疗服务。在金融领域中,数据编程可以用于风险管理、投资决策等,帮助金融机构更好地评估和控制风险。

    为了进行数据编程,首先需要了解编程语言和相应的数据处理工具。常用的编程语言包括Python、R、SQL等,它们具有丰富的数据处理和分析库。其次,对于数据编程,需要具备良好的数据处理和分析的基础知识,包括数据类型、数据结构、数据清洗、数据可视化等。另外,了解统计学和机器学习等相关知识也是进行数据编程的基础。

    数据编程的流程一般包括数据获取、数据清洗、数据分析和数据可视化等几个步骤。首先,根据具体需求,获取相应的数据源,可以是数据库、文件、API等。然后,对获取到的数据进行清洗和预处理,包括去除空值、去重、转换数据类型等。接下来,利用编程技术进行数据分析,包括统计分析、机器学习、数据挖掘等,从数据中提取有用的信息和模式。最后,利用数据可视化工具将分析结果以图表、图像等形式展示出来,直观地呈现给用户或者决策者。

    在数据编程中,还需要着重关注数据的质量和安全性。数据质量的问题如数据缺失、异常值等会对分析结果产生影响,因此需要进行数据清洗和预处理。数据安全性是指在数据编程过程中保护数据的机密性和完整性,对于敏感数据需要采取相应的安全措施,如数据加密、访问控制等。

    数据编程是一个不断发展和涵盖范围广泛的领域,随着大数据和人工智能的发展,数据编程将在各个行业中发挥越来越重要的作用。在学习数据编程时,需要不断学习和更新相关知识和技术,保持对新技术的关注和掌握,以适应不断变化的数据科学的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部